I'm a little worried about a couple of my approx week old ducklings. One of them is the one that has the crooked beak, but I think I'm just going to have to wait and see about him. The other one has something weird going on with his neck. I just noticed it tonight when I got home from work. It's hard to describe and I didn't get a very good pic (it's uploading from my phone right now). It's like he's holding his neck offset, like off to one side. Does anyone know what that could be?

I'll post the pic as soon as it's done uploading.
 
Another weird thing I noticed tonight is that a couple of them have skin peeling off the bottoms of their feet. What could that be? My daughter is on spring break and she was helping take care of them today. She went a little overboard on giving them water. Their brooder was soaked when I got home. Could it be from that?
 
Christine, sounds like wry neck. I had a duckling get it at 8 days old. Fixed it with a polvisol drop mixed with kale 3x per day for one week.
